Pharmacy Technician - Dublin
An exciting opportunity for full-time Pharmacy Technicians for different pharmacies in Dublin, on a Permanent contract working 40 hours a week.
The main duties of this role will include the following:
- Prepare and dispense prescriptions professionally.
- Prescription control and paperwork.
- Preparation of Monitored Dosage Systems and monthly claims for submission to the HSE PCRS.
- To advise and assist customers with over-the-counter products.
- Engaging actively with customers and providing a high standard of customer service.
- Dispensary stock management including expiry date checking and ethical ordering.
- Proactive in personal development and other projects and duties where they arise.
The below responsibilities are carried out in conjunction with the Pharmacy Manager:
- Ordering and accepting stock and keeping the stockroom up to the required standards.
- Ensure that all inter-branch transfers are carried out by the correct procedure.
- Implement planograms following guidelines
